OK...What exactly are they saying? Are Dyelectric fittings needed or not?

Attachment 42311

The way I read it is that Dyelectric fittings are not to be used becase the SAME type of pipe is required throughout. Correct?
I did not look at the picture on your post earlier. the nipple on the cold water connection in the photo is shipped by the water heater mfg that are delivered to plumbing suppliers and are used to prevent a galvanic reaction. Because the fittings add about $5.00 to the cost of the heater retail stores such as Home depot buy their heaters with out the nipples. Most of the problems occur when water heaters are installed by homeowners that do not know any better or by the plumber that works out of the back of his truck
